Total amount of working capital?

Current assets 32,000
current liabilities 16000

Answer:

$16,000

Explanation:

The total amount of working capital can be calculated using the formula:Working Capital = Current Assets - Current LiabilitiesGiven the current assets are $32,000 and current liabilities are $16,000, the calculation would be:Working Capital = $32,000 - $16,000 = $16,000Therefore, the total working capital is $16,000.
